Applicant: BASF AG
Inventor: WITTELER HELMUT , SANNER AXEL
Abstract: The invention relates to a method for the production of iodine polyvinylpyrrolidone in an aqueous solution, whereby an aqueous polyvinylpyrrolidone solution and at least 4.0 wt % of elemental iodine, in relation to the calculated solid content of polyvinylpyrrolidone, are mixed. The said invention is characterized in that at the time of mixing the concentration c of the aqueous polyvinylpyrrolidone solution, in relation to the total amount of polyvinylpyrrolidone and water, and the K-value of polyvinylpyrrolidone, have the following relationship: c > 100 x [0.1 + 8: (K + 5)] whereby c is given in wt % and the K-value according to Fikentscher ranges from 10 to 100. The invention also relates iodine polyvinylpyrrolidone solutions which are obtained according to said method. Solid iodine polyvinylpyrrolidone can be obtained after removal of water and other volatile components from an iodine polyvinylpyrrolidone solution. The invention further to the use of aqueous iodine polyvinylpyrrolidone solutions containing dissolved solid iodine polyvinylpyrrolidone for the production of disinfectants, weak disinfectants or for the treatment of wounds and for the production of wound coverings.

Applicant: BASF AG
Inventor: MICHL KATHRIN , GERST MATTHIAS , KLIPPEL FRANK , GOETHLICH ALEXANDER , DIETSCHE FRANK , WITTELER HELMUT , FAUL DIETER
IPC: C08F220/04 , C08F222/02 , C09D133/02
Abstract: Partially neutralized carboxylate-rich copolymers, processes for their preparation and methods of using the same are disclosed, the copolymers comprising: monomers (A), (B), and (C); wherein monomer (A) comprises at least one monoethylenically unsaturated monocarboxylic acid, and is present in an amount of 30% to 79.99% by weight; wherein monomer (B) comprises at least one monoethylenically unsaturated dicarboxylic acid selected from the group consisting of acids corresponding to general formula I, acids corresponding to general formula II, anhydrides thereof, and other hydrolyzable derivatives thereof, and is present in an amount of 20.01% to 70% by weight: (HOOC)R1C-CR2(COOH) (I) R1R2C-C(-(CH2)n-COOH)(COOH) (II) wherein R1 and R2 each independently represent H or a straight-chain or branched, optionally substituted alkyl radical having 1 to 20 carbon atoms, or, in the case of (I), R1 and R2 together being an optionally substituted alkylene radical having 3 to 20 carbon atoms, and n represents an integer from 0 to 5; wherein monomer (C) comprises at least one additional ethylenically unsaturated comonomer, and is present in an amount of 0% to 40% by weight; wherein the carboxylate-rich copolymer is partially neutralized with at least one amine and the carboxylate-rich copolymer has a degree of neutralization of 2 to 18 mol %, based on the total amount of all COOH groups of the monocarboxylic and dicarboxylic acids; and wherein the carboxylate-rich copolymer has an average molecular weight Mw of at least 3000 g/mol.
